Windows Installation and Repair in Lynbrook

MisterWhat found 2 results for Windows Installation and Repair in Lynbrook. Find phone numbers, addresses, maps, postcodes, website, contact details and other useful information.
Nassau Shades & Blinds
211 Sunrise Hwy
Lynbrook, 11563
Tower Glass Products Corp
95 Horton Ave
Lynbrook, 11563

Related results

Clifford Windows & Doors Inc
139 Merrick Rd Ste A
Lynbrook, 11563
Lynbrook Luxury Blind & Shade
267 Merrick Rd Ste F
Lynbrook, 11563
U S Lumber & Supply
8 Merrick Rd
Lynbrook, 11563